PS Tegwa, a government-run primary school, serves the rural community of Sidhi district in Madhya Pradesh, India. Established in 1964, this co-educational institution plays a vital role in providing education to children in the area. The school's dedication to its students is evident in its various facilities and resources.
The school's infrastructure includes five classrooms, ensuring ample space for its students. A functional boys' and girls' toilet each provide essential sanitation facilities for the children. The presence of a library, stocked with 35 books, fosters a love for reading and learning. Furthermore, a dedicated playground provides a space for recreation and physical activity, crucial for the holistic development of young minds.
PS Tegwa operates with a dedicated teaching staff of three, comprising two male teachers and one female teacher. Hindi serves as the primary language of instruction, making learning accessible to the local community. The school's commitment to providing a nutritious meal is also noteworthy; midday meals are prepared and provided on the school premises.
Conveniently located in a rural setting, the school ensures accessibility to all students. Its operational structure and location contribute to its success in providing quality education within the community. The school's management, under the Department of Education, guarantees a systematic approach to administration and curriculum implementation.
PS Tegwa's facilities include reliable electricity and functional hand pumps providing access to drinking water. The school building itself is owned by the government. While the school lacks a boundary wall, the presence of a playground and library enhances the educational experience. Importantly, the school provides ramps for disabled children, ensuring inclusivity and accessibility for all.
The school's operational hours and academic calendar align with standard practice, with classes running from April onwards, covering the curriculum for classes 1 through 5. Its curriculum focuses on foundational learning, and it does not offer pre-primary classes or any higher secondary education.
